What Health Insurance Options Are Available for Personal Trainers in Cleburne?
Personal trainers in Cleburne, like other small business owners and self-employed individuals, typically have several pathways to health insurance, primarily through the federal marketplace, HealthCare.gov.- Individual Marketplace Plans: These plans are purchased directly by individuals or families through HealthCare.gov. Eligibility for Premium Tax Credits (subsidies) is based on household income and can significantly lower monthly premiums. These plans cover Essential Health Benefits and cannot deny coverage for pre-existing conditions.
- Small Business Health Options Program (SHOP): If you have at least one employee (other than yourself or a spouse), you might qualify for a SHOP plan. These plans can offer tax credits to eligible small employers.
- Off-Marketplace Plans: Available directly from carriers or through a broker, these plans are not eligible for subsidies but offer more flexibility in plan design and network types (including PPOs, which are not available on-exchange in Texas).
- Short-Term, Limited-Duration Plans: These are not ACA-compliant and do not cover Essential Health Benefits. They are typically less expensive but offer limited coverage and may not cover pre-existing conditions. They are generally considered a temporary solution.
Understanding Marketplace Plans and Subsidies in Cleburne
For many personal trainers and small business owners, the federal marketplace at HealthCare.gov offers the most financially accessible health insurance.Types of Plans Available on HealthCare.gov in Cleburne
In Texas, the marketplace choice for shoppers is between HMO (Health Maintenance Organization) and EPO (Exclusive Provider Organization) network structures. PPO (Preferred Provider Organization) plans are NOT available on-exchange. This means that if you need a PPO plan, you would need to explore off-marketplace options, which would not be eligible for subsidies.Eligibility for Financial Assistance
Subsidies, known as Premium Tax Credits, are available to individuals and families in Cleburne with incomes between 100% and 400% of the Federal Poverty Level (FPL). These credits can be used to lower your monthly premiums. Additionally, if your income is below 250% FPL, you may qualify for Cost-Sharing Reductions (CSRs) on Silver-tier plans, which reduce your deductibles, copayments, and out-of-pocket maximums. Texas has not expanded Medicaid, so for those below 100% FPL, there is a coverage gap where neither Medicaid nor marketplace subsidies are available.| Plan Tier | Estimated Monthly Premium Range | Coverage Focus |

Health Insurance Carriers in Cleburne
In 2026, 6 carriers offer marketplace plans in Rating Area 25, which includes Cleburne. These carriers provide a range of HMO and EPO plans to choose from:- Ambetter
- Blue Cross and Blue Shield of Texas
- Cigna
- Molina Healthcare
- United Healthcare
- Wellpoint

Frequently Asked Questions
What types of health plans are available for personal trainers in Cleburne?
In Cleburne, personal trainers can access individual marketplace plans with HMO and EPO network structures. Texas does not offer PPO plans on-exchange. Off-marketplace options, including short-term plans or PPOs without subsidies, may also be available.
Can a personal trainer get a health insurance subsidy in Cleburne, TX?
Yes, personal trainers in Cleburne may qualify for subsidies (Premium Tax Credits) through HealthCare.gov if their income is between 100% and 400% of the Federal Poverty Level. These subsidies can significantly reduce monthly premiums.
Are there specific health insurance plans for small businesses of personal trainers in Cleburne?
Small businesses with personal trainers in Cleburne, even solo practitioners or those with a few employees, can explore options like individual marketplace plans with subsidies, or Small Business Health Options Program (SHOP) plans if they have at least one employee (other than the owner). Group plans are also available off-marketplace for qualifying small businesses.
